## Artifact Signing — SDK Parity Notes (Weekly Sync)

Kestrel SDK for Android reached parity with the Swift client this sprint: offline queueing, batched telemetry, and retry semantics now match. Both SDKs ship as signed artifacts from the same pipeline. Remaining gap: background sync throttling, targeted next sprint. Verify both release bundles before tagging. Both artifacts validate against the shared signing key below.

signing key of kawig-fafog = bky19_6Fypv1qws7J8qJtaYjX

- [ ] **Key ceremony step 6 — Fixturesmith signing key rotation.** Quick one for the sync: our test-data factory library (Fixturesmith) signs its seeded datasets so CI can verify nothing got hand-edited. Rotation happens at the ceremony with two witnesses from the Larkspur team. Bring the ceremony laptop, leave phones outside. To unlock the signing enclave once everyone's present, enter the recovery passphrase noted below.

vault phrase of kajof-bawig = istath-holdor

Quick heads-up on Pinwheel UI versioning: we cut a minor release every sprint, and anything touching component props needs a changeset file in the PR. No changeset, no merge — the bot will nag you. Majors are rare and go through the design council first. The full policy, with examples of what counts as breaking, lives on the internal page below.

wiki page, bahip-yahip: https://grafana.qirvanlabs.corp/browse/display/projects/cc3a1b9dbfc9

Subject: Turnstile upgrade at Harlowe Point

Dear new starters,

Over the coming fortnight, the lobby turnstiles at Harlowe Point are being upgraded to optical readers. During the works, the left-hand gate is out of service, so please allow extra time at peak hours. Tap your badge flat against the panel and wait for the green light. Should the reader reject your badge, use the temporary gate code below.

badge for yafog-bawip: bdg-YWQOTN-43420009